314 Assembly Proceedings, October 4-November 26, 1763.

L. H. J.
Liber No. 52
Oct. 14

Post Meridiem
The house met according to Adjournment &c.a
On reading the 2.d time the Report brought in by Mr Murdock
from the Committee appointed to enquire into ways and means for
erecting a Colledge in this Province
Resolved that the house in the City of Annapolis which was in-
tended for a dwelling house for the Governor of this Province for
the time being be compleatly finished and made use of as the Colledge
proposed to be established within this Province and that the Sum of
£3000. Current money be allowed for the expences and charges men-
tioned in the Estimate contained in the said Report,
On progression in the 2d Reading of the Said Report the Question
was put that the sum of f 3000 therein mentioned be taken out of the
Mony now belonging to the Province in the hands of the Commis-
sioners of the Loan Office for the Uses in the same Report men-
tioned.
Resolved in the Affirmative
